You are helping an enterprise architect assess conformance with **BIO2 (Baseline Informatiebeveiliging Overheid 2)** for a Dutch government information system. BIO2 was established by the OBDO on 23 September 2025 (version 1.3 dated 9 January 2026), and is built on NEN-EN-ISO/IEC 27001:2023 and NEN-EN-ISO/IEC 27002:2022. BIO2 does not mandate ISO 27001 certification, but the overheidsmaatregelen (government-specific measures) it adds are mandatory where applicable — this assessment must not blur that distinction.

### Step 4: Scope and Certification Posture

State the system in scope, the BIV scores if available from `$arckit-nl-tbb`, and the certification posture: BIO2 does not require ISO/IEC 27001 certification, but its overheidsmaatregelen are mandatory where applicable regardless of certification status. Do not present "not certified" as equivalent to "non-conformant" — they are different questions.

### Step 5: Assess Against the Four ISO/IEC 27002:2022 Control Themes

Structure the assessment around the four themes the base standard uses — **Organisational**, **People**, **Physical**, and **Technological** controls. For each control area in scope:

1. State the current implementation status
2. Reference the specific BIO2 overheidsmaatregel where you have it from source material provided by the user or project artefacts
3. **Do not invent an overheidsmaatregel number or requirement text you were not given** — where the specific measure text is not available, mark it `[PENDING — cite from current BIO2 text]` and instruct the assessor to complete it from the official document
4. Record a gap where the control is absent, partial, or unverified

Cross-reference `$arckit-nl-cloud` Section 7 (data location and encryption) for the Technological controls theme where the system is cloud-hosted — do not re-derive the encryption assessment from scratch if it already exists.

### Step 7: Sector Context

Note whether the organisation is in scope of the Cyberbeveiligingswet (Cbw, the Dutch NIS2 transposition) or the Wet weerbaarheid kritieke entiteiten (Wwke, the CER transposition) — both approved by the Eerste Kamer on 7 July 2026 and in force 15 August 2026, replacing the Wbni. Where in scope, note that the Rijksinspectie Digitale Infrastructuur (RDI) is the supervisory authority.

## Important Notes

- **Certification is not conformance**: BIO2 does not mandate ISO/IEC 27001 certification. Do not report "not certified" as a finding of non-conformance on its own — assess the overheidsmaatregelen directly.
- **Do not invent overheidsmaatregel text**: This assessment must not fabricate specific BIO2 measure numbers, wording, or thresholds that were not supplied in source material. Use the `[PENDING — cite from current BIO2 text]` placeholder and instruct the assessor to complete it.
- **BIO2 is version 1.3 (9 January 2026)**: If prior material cites an earlier BIO2 version or the original BIO/BIO1, flag it for re-verification.
- **This is a security-baseline assessment, not a cloud-eligibility assessment.** Run `$arckit-nl-cloud` for hosting eligibility and `$arckit-nl-tbb` for classification.
